Problema da evolução dos primeiros computadores
Conforme os primeiros computadores evoluíram e se tornaram mais rápidos, os operadores enfrentaram um desafio significativo: a dificuldade em gerenciar as filas de execução de programas na mesma velocidade em que as instruções eram processadas pelas máquinas.
Isso resultava em períodos de ociosidade, onde o computador permanecia inativo, aguardando novas instruções, o que levava a uma perda considerável de performance.
Para solucionar esse problema, foi introduzida a programação em lote. Esse método permitia agrupar várias tarefas em um único lote, que era executado automaticamente pelo computador sem a necessidade de intervenção constante dos operadores. Assim, os computadores podiam operar de maneira mais eficiente, maximizando o uso dos recursos disponíveis e reduzindo o tempo de inatividade.
Referências
Aula de Sistemas Operacionais do dia 13/08/2024.
Flashcards
O que causava a perda de performance nos primeiros computadores? ~~ A perda de performance era causada pela ociosidade, quando os operadores não conseguiam gerenciar as filas de execução na mesma velocidade que as instruções eram concluídas pelo computador.
Como a ociosidade dos primeiros computadores foi resolvida? ~~ A ociosidade foi resolvida pela introdução da programação em lote, que permitia agrupar várias tarefas para serem executadas automaticamente, sem intervenção constante dos operadores.
Como a programação em lote melhorou a performance dos primeiros computadores? ~~ A programação em lote agrupava diversas tarefas para execução automática, melhorando a performance ao reduzir o tempo de inatividade das máquinas.